DESCRIPTION:Join your Aurora Symphony for a symphonic celebration of the holidays\, featuring beloved music sure to bring your family together. \nAlong with Christmas\, Hanukkah\, and winter classics\, a selection of music by Trans-Siberian Orchestra and Mannheim Steamroller rounds out this holiday extravaganza. \nDates & LocationSaturday\, December 5\, 2026 @ 7:30 PM\nSunday\, December 6\, 2026 @ 4:00 PM \nAt Gateway High School Auditorium in Aurora\n1300 S Sable Blvd\, Aurora\, Colorado 80012 \nTickets & Pricing$20 Adult\n$10 Senior\, Military\, First Responder\nFree – Students & Children under 18 \nAll tickets are General Admission. \nGet TicketsYou will experience:– A rockin’ collection of holiday music featuring drums\, keys\, and electric guitars. \n– Trans-Siberian Orchestra and Mannheim Steamroller’s most popular holiday tracks performed live\, including “Silent Night\,” “A Mad Russian’s Christmas\,” “Wizards in Winter\,” and “Christmas Eve/Sarajevo 12/24.” \n– Holiday favorites like “Sleigh Ride\,” “Santa Baby\,” “Carol of the Bells\,” and more. \n– A special appearance by Santa himself? \nPlus\, our annual Silent Auction featuring dozens of items\, baskets\, and treats donated by ASO musicians\, community members\, and local businesses \nWhat people are saying about the ASO:\n– “It was a very enjoyable event\, even for someone who does not understand music very well. Two hours and twenty dollars so well spent.” \n– “We’ve been attending ASO Concerts for a few years now. We thoroughly enjoy each production! Great music and fun!! We enjoy Jeremy’s enthusiasm as he conducts. We highly recommend the ASO & are glad it’s part of our community!!” \n– “We always feel relaxed\, happy\, and more connected after a concert. Every performance we have attended as season ticket holders has been excellent.” \n– “We ALWAYS look forward to Aurora Symphony. My son absolutely loves the Aurora Symphony! We all do.” \n\nFrequently Asked Questions:\n– What should I wear? Come as you are! There’s no dress code. Most people wear business casual\, but jeans and a t-shirt are perfectly acceptable. We are not a stuffy orchestra! And for this concert\, feel free to wear a holiday costume! Just be sure to leave any weapons (costume or otherwise) at home. \n– Do I need to know a lot about classical music to have a good time? New to classical concerts? Don’t worry! Our conductor provides brief\, friendly introductions to the concert and to each piece. Arrive early to attend his free pre-concert talk for an extra-special time. \n– How long is the concert? Approximately 2 hours including one 20-minute intermission. \n– Is there parking? Plenty of free parking is available. \n– When should we arrive? Most people arrive 30-40 minutes before the concert to get great seats and peruse our holiday auction. \n– Are the concessions? There are no concessions or alcohol at the concert\, but there are restaurants nearby for before or after. Water fountains are available. \n– Are concerts good for kids? The ASO prides itself on being family friendly! While we understand that young kids are full of energy\, we ask that all audience members be respectful of others’ experiences and that children are not permitted to run around the auditorium before\, during\, or after the performance. \nFeatured ArtistsJeremy D. Cuebas\,\nConductor and Artistic Director\nJeremy D. Cuebas is a conductor and teacher based in Colorado. He is the Artistic Director and Conductor of the Aurora Symphony Orchestra and the founder and Chief Marketing Officer of Crescendo Classical Marketing. His work on and off the podium is focused on connecting with audiences and helping arts organizations make a bigger difference in their community. Jeremy was appointed as the 5th Artistic Director and Conductor of the Aurora Symphony Orchestra after a national search in 2023. \nGet Tickets
